Claims Operations Team Manager

Summary

We’re looking for a Claims Operations Team Manager to lead a high-performing team and drive exceptional outcomes for our clients. This is more than just a management role—it’s an opportunity to shape the future of claims handling at one of the world’s leading advisory, broking, and solutions companies.

This hybrid role is based in our Ipswich office and offers the opportunity to work closely with colleagues across our global network—including London, Mumbai, and other WTW offices—as well as with clients, insurers, and other key stakeholders involved in the claims process.

The Role

As a Claims Manager, you’ll lead and inspire a team of claims professionals, playing a key role in ensuring the delivery of a high-quality claims service to our clients.

Responsibilities:

  • Manage day-to-day operations, performance, and development of your team.
  • Build strong relationships with clients, internal stakeholders, and suppliers.
  • Drive continuous improvement through Operational Excellence (OpEx) principles.
  • Monitor performance against SLAs and ensure compliance with regulatory standards.
  • Support strategic initiatives and business change programmes across Claims Operations.
